musicAeterna Orchestra – one of the most in demand Russian orchestras in the fi eld of period performance, also working successfully with 20th century music. Founded in Novosibirsk in 2004 by Teodor Currentzis.

The orchestra has performed with Currentzis in Vienna, Amsterdam, London, Baden-Baden, Moscow, Saint Petersburg and Perm. In February 2014 the orchestra, together with musicAeterna Chorus, went on a tour of major stages in Berlin, Paris, Lisbon and Athens.

The orchestra has signed an exclusive contract with Sony Classical to record Mozart's Le nozze di Figaro (released in February 2014, received the German Record Critics' Award 'Preis der deutschen Schallplattenkritik') and Cosi fan tutte (there are also plans to record Don Giovanni), Stravinsky's Les Noces and Le Sacre du printemps, and a disc of music by Jean-Philippe Rameau. Tchaikovsky's Concerto for Violin and Orchestrais to be released soon. Between 2008 and 2010 the orchestra released three discs on the Alpha label: Purcell’s Dido and Aeneas, Dmitri Shostakovich’s Symphony No. 14 and Mozart's Requiem.

Artistic Director of Choir MusicAeterna – Teodor Currentzis. Principal choirmaster – Vitaly Polonsky. The fi rst presentation of the chorus in its current complement took place in Perm in 2011. The repertoire of the chorus, essentially performed in the authentic manner, embraces different styles and historical periods.
